Vue project table exported to Excel and PDF

1, export Excel

1, the next two plug-ins

	cnpm i file-saver --save
	cnpm i xlsx --save

2, create a new exportExcel.js file

	/* eslint-disable */
import {
    
     saveAs } from 'file-saver'
import * as XLSX from 'xlsx'

function generateArray(table) {
    
    
  var out = [];
  var rows = table.querySelectorAll('tr');
  var ranges = [];
  for (var R = 0; R < rows.length; ++R) {
    
    
    var outRow = [];
    var row = rows[R];
    var columns = row.querySelectorAll('td');
    for (var C = 0; C < columns.length; ++C) {
    
    
      var cell = columns[C];
      var colspan = cell.getAttribute('colspan');
      var rowspan = cell.getAttribute('rowspan');
      var cellValue = cell.innerText;
      if (cellValue !== "" && cellValue == +cellValue) cellValue = +cellValue;

      //Skip ranges
      ranges.forEach(function (range) {
    
    
        if (R >= range.s.r && R <= range.e.r && outRow.length >= range.s.c && outRow.length <= range.e.c) {
    
    
          for (var i = 0; i <= range.e.c - range.s.c; ++i) outRow.push(null);
        }
      });

      //Handle Row Span
      if (rowspan || colspan) {
    
    
        rowspan = rowspan || 1;
        colspan = colspan || 1;
        ranges.push({
    
    
          s: {
    
    
            r: R,
            c: outRow.length
          },
          e: {
    
    
            r: R + rowspan - 1,
            c: outRow.length + colspan - 1
          }
        });
      };

      //Handle Value
      outRow.push(cellValue !== "" ? cellValue : null);

      //Handle Colspan
      if (colspan)
        for (var k = 0; k < colspan - 1; ++k) outRow.push(null);
    }
    out.push(outRow);
  }
  return [out, ranges];
};

function datenum(v, date1904) {
    
    
  if (date1904) v += 1462;
  var epoch = Date.parse(v);
  return (epoch - new Date(Date.UTC(1899, 11, 30))) / (24 * 60 * 60 * 1000);
}

function sheet_from_array_of_arrays(data, opts) {
    
    
  var ws = {
    
    };
  var range = {
    
    
    s: {
    
    
      c: 10000000,
      r: 10000000
    },
    e: {
    
    
      c: 0,
      r: 0
    }
  };
  for (var R = 0; R != data.length; ++R) {
    
    
    for (var C = 0; C != data[R].length; ++C) {
    
    
      if (range.s.r > R) range.s.r = R;
      if (range.s.c > C) range.s.c = C;
      if (range.e.r < R) range.e.r = R;
      if (range.e.c < C) range.e.c = C;
      var cell = {
    
    
        v: data[R][C]
      };
      if (cell.v == null) continue;
      var cell_ref = XLSX.utils.encode_cell({
    
    
        c: C,
        r: R
      });

      if (typeof cell.v === 'number') cell.t = 'n';
      else if (typeof cell.v === 'boolean') cell.t = 'b';
      else if (cell.v instanceof Date) {
    
    
        cell.t = 'n';
        cell.z = XLSX.SSF._table[14];
        cell.v = datenum(cell.v);
      } else cell.t = 's';

      ws[cell_ref] = cell;
    }
  }
  if (range.s.c < 10000000) ws['!ref'] = XLSX.utils.encode_range(range);
  return ws;
}

function Workbook() {
    
    
  if (!(this instanceof Workbook)) return new Workbook();
  this.SheetNames = [];
  this.Sheets = {
    
    };
}

function s2ab(s) {
    
    
  var buf = new ArrayBuffer(s.length);
  var view = new Uint8Array(buf);
  for (var i = 0; i != s.length; ++i) view[i] = s.charCodeAt(i) & 0xFF;
  return buf;
}

export function export_table_to_excel(id) {
    
    
  var theTable = document.getElementById(id);
  var oo = generateArray(theTable);
  var ranges = oo[1];

  /* original data */
  var data = oo[0];
  var ws_name = "SheetJS";

  var wb = new Workbook(),
    ws = sheet_from_array_of_arrays(data);

  /* add ranges to worksheet */
  // ws['!cols'] = ['apple', 'banan'];
  ws['!merges'] = ranges;

  /* add worksheet to workbook */
  wb.SheetNames.push(ws_name);
  wb.Sheets[ws_name] = ws;

  var wbout = XLSX.write(wb, {
    
    
    bookType: 'xlsx',
    bookSST: false,
    type: 'binary'
  });

  saveAs(new Blob([s2ab(wbout)], {
    
    
    type: "application/octet-stream"
  }), "test.xlsx")
}

export function export_json_to_excel({
    
    
  multiHeader = [],
  header,
  data,
  filename,
  merges = [],
  autoWidth = true,
  bookType = 'xlsx'
} = {
    
    }) {
    
    
  /* original data */
  filename = filename || 'excel-list'
  data = [...data]
  data.unshift(header);

  for (let i = multiHeader.length - 1; i > -1; i--) {
    
    
    data.unshift(multiHeader[i])
  }

  var ws_name = "SheetJS";
  var wb = new Workbook(),
    ws = sheet_from_array_of_arrays(data);

  if (merges.length > 0) {
    
    
    if (!ws['!merges']) ws['!merges'] = [];
    merges.forEach(item => {
    
    
      ws['!merges'].push(XLSX.utils.decode_range(item))
    })
  }

  if (autoWidth) {
    
    
    /*设置worksheet每列的最大宽度*/
    const colWidth = data.map(row => row.map(val => {
    
    
      /*先判断是否为null/undefined*/
      if (val == null) {
    
    
        return {
    
    
          'wch': 10
        };
      }
      /*再判断是否为中文*/
      else if (val.toString().charCodeAt(0) > 255) {
    
    
        return {
    
    
          'wch': val.toString().length * 2
        };
      } else {
    
    
        return {
    
    
          'wch': val.toString().length
        };
      }
    }))
    /*以第一行为初始值*/
    let result = colWidth[0];
    for (let i = 1; i < colWidth.length; i++) {
    
    
      for (let j = 0; j < colWidth[i].length; j++) {
    
    
        if (result[j]['wch'] < colWidth[i][j]['wch']) {
    
    
          result[j]['wch'] = colWidth[i][j]['wch'];
        }
      }
    }
    ws['!cols'] = result;
  }

  /* add worksheet to workbook */
  wb.SheetNames.push(ws_name);
  wb.Sheets[ws_name] = ws;

  var wbout = XLSX.write(wb, {
    
    
    bookType: bookType,
    bookSST: false,
    type: 'binary'
  });
  saveAs(new Blob([s2ab(wbout)], {
    
    
    type: "application/octet-stream"
  }), `${
      
      filename}.${
      
      bookType}`);
}

function formatJson(jsonSource, jsonFillter) {
    
    
  return jsonSource.map(v => jsonFillter.map(j => {
    
    
      return v[j]
  }))
}

export function export_json_to_excel2(th, jsonSource, jsonFillter, name) {
    
    
  const data = formatJson(jsonSource, jsonFillter)
  export_json_to_excel({
    
    header: th, data, filename: name})
}

3, write in the page that needs to be exported

	// 导出Excel
	exportExcel(){
    
    
		import('@/util/exportExcel').then((excel) => {
    
    
	        const tHeader = ['区域', '机构', '设备']
	        const filterVal = ['areaName', 'organizationName', 'deviceName']
	        excel.export_json_to_excel2(tHeader, 表格数组, filterVal, 'xxx详细信息')
      })
	}

2, export PDF

1, the next two plug-ins

	cnpm i html2canvas --save
	cnpm i jspdf --save

2, Create a new exportPdf.js

	// 导出页面为PDF格式
import html2Canvas from 'html2canvas'
import JsPDF from 'jspdf'
export default{
    
    
  install (Vue) {
    
    
    Vue.prototype.getPdf = function () {
    
    
      var title = this.htmlTitle
      html2Canvas(document.querySelector('#pdfDom'), {
    
    
        allowTaint: true
      }).then(function (canvas) {
    
    
        let contentWidth = canvas.width
        let contentHeight = canvas.height
        let pageHeight = contentWidth / 592.28 * 841.89
        let leftHeight = contentHeight
        let position = 0
        let imgWidth = 595.28
        let imgHeight = 592.28 / contentWidth * contentHeight
        let pageData = canvas.toDataURL('image/jpeg', 1.0)
        let PDF = new JsPDF('', 'pt', 'a4')
        if (leftHeight < pageHeight) {
    
    
          PDF.addImage(pageData, 'JPEG', 0, 0, imgWidth, imgHeight)
        } else {
    
    
          while (leftHeight > 0) {
    
    
            PDF.addImage(pageData, 'JPEG', 0, position, imgWidth, imgHeight)
            leftHeight -= pageHeight
            position -= 841.89
            if (leftHeight > 0) {
    
    
              PDF.addPage()
            }
          }
        }
        PDF.save(title + '.pdf')
      }
      )
    }
  }
}

3, main.js mount

	import exportPdf from '@/util/exportPdf'
	Vue.use(exportPdf)

4. Use it on the page that needs to be exported

	 <el-table id="pdfDom" :data="tableData">
          ...
     </el-table>
     ...
     data(){
    
    
     	return{
    
    
			htmlTitle: '', // 导出的文件名
		}
     },
     methods:{
    
    
     	// 导出pdf
		exportPdf(){
    
    
			this.htmlTitle = 'xxx详细信息'
			this.getPdf()
		}
	}
